Urban hiking trails in Gordano Valley National Nature Reserve traverse a landscape defined by Carboniferous limestone ridges, diverse woodlands, and fen meadows. The valley's topography includes winding trails through dense forests that open into expansive meadows. A network of rhynes and field ditches crisscrosses the area, contributing to its distinct natural features. This varied terrain provides a range of experiences for hikers.

Clevedon Pier and seafront are iconic attractions in the coastal town of Clevedon. It was built in 1869 and is a beautifully restored Victorian structure that extends into the Bristol Channel. The pier sometimes opens on the Friday for fish and chips, and on Saturday's for breakfast. You can check their Instagram page for updates.

Millennium Park in Nailsea is the start (or end!) of The Festival Way, a 9-mile (14.5km) route linking with Bristol Harbourside. Here you'll enjoy and traffic-free section through the park, which features some Sustrans metal sculptures and benches as part of the route.

The Gordano Valley National Nature Reserve is rich in natural features. Hikers can expect to see a mix of woodlands, open grasslands, and fen meadows. The valley is characterized by its unique 'rhynes' (drainage channels) and the presence of Walton Brook. Keep an eye out for diverse flora and fauna, including various bird species and insects like dragonflies and butterflies.

While the focus is on natural beauty, some trails pass near interesting points. For instance, the Clevedon Pier – Clevedon Marine Lake loop from Clevedon takes you past the historic Clevedon Pier and the popular Marine Lake. The wider Gordano Valley also features historical sites like the Iron Age hill fort at Cadbury Camp, which can be incorporated into longer excursions.
